Вращение только определенных представлений определенными способами при работе с контроллерами вкладок - PullRequest
0 голосов
/ 28 октября 2011

У меня есть контроллер панели вкладок со многими (4) различными представлениями.Я хочу иметь возможность поворачивать только один из моих видов в landScapeRight или LandscapeLeft (поэтому без портрета или вверх ногами).Остальные должны быть только портретными или вверх ногами.Я где-то читал, что для контроллеров вкладок все подпредставления, необходимые для возврата YES в методе shouldAutoRotateToInterfaceOrientation: я сделал это, и все работает, но мне кажется, что я могу получить его только в ситуации «все или ничего», то есть, любой из них делаетвсе вращения или вообще не вращаются.Если у кого-то есть какие-либо идеи или предложения о том, как решить эту проблему, это будет высоко ценится.

Заранее спасибо!

Ответы [ 2 ]

0 голосов
/ 29 октября 2011

Я полагаю, что вы используете подкласс UITabBarController, чтобы получить режим автоматического поворота.Если вы хотите получить независимое поведение при вращении, вам нужно пойти по пути аффинного преобразования.Это отчасти боль, но выполнимо.

0 голосов
/ 28 октября 2011

Редактировать (я неправильно прочитал ваш вопрос): я не думаю, что вы можете вращать подпредставления независимо друг от друга.

...